Newsletter Topic for August - Wine Regions
I thought I'd talk briefly about the wine regions around Australia in this newsletter. There are about 60 wine regions in Australia. Represented on Boutique Wineries there are about 45 regions (have a look for yourself here: Wine Regions at Boutique Wineries)

Some of the best known regions in Australia are:

  • Granite Belt / Stanthorpe, Queensland (more than 50 cellar doors)
  • Hunter Valley, NSW (more than 120 cellar doors)
  • Barossa, South Australia (more than 50 cellar doors)
  • Clare Valley, South Australia (more than 40 wineries)
  • McLaren Vale, South Australia (more than 100 wineries)
  • Mudgee, NSW (more than 40 wineries)
  • Tasmania (more than 60 wineries)
  • Yarra Valley, Victoria (more than 70 wineries)
  • Margaret River, Western Australia (more than 80 wineries)
  • Swan Valley, Western Australia (more than 25 wineries)

The regions listed above are the more well known wine regions, but did you know about the lesser known ones? Such as:
